Original change's description:
> Opt //base into unsafe-buffer-usage warnings, except PA and third_party
>
> Any files that have warnings are marked for now with
> `#pragma allow_unsafe_buffers` to allow them to compile. We can remove
> the pragmas as we make progress through //base.
>
> This will prevent new code from being added that is not bounds-safe.
>
> When clang plugins are not enabled use -Wno-unknown-pragmas to
> prevent errors on the pragmas we use to control the plugin. We
> avoid adding a define telling code if plugins are enabled, which
> would be needed to put the pragma behind a macro instead.

Chromium docs

This directory contains chromium project documentation in Gitiles-flavored Markdown. It is automatically rendered by Gitiles.

If you add new documents, please also add a link to them in the Document Index below.

Previewing changes

Locally using md_browser

# in chromium checkout
./tools/md_browser/md_browser.py

This is only an estimate. The gitiles view may differ.

  1. Upload a patch to gerrit, or receive a review request. e.g. https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/3362532
  2. View a specific .md file. e.g. https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/3362532/2/docs/README.md
  3. You will see something like
    Base preview -> Patchset 3 preview | DOWNLOAD
    at the top left of the page. Click on the second "preview" link to open the preview for the current patch set.

This gitiles view is the authoritative view, exactly the same as will be used when committed.
